Mixed Reactions to the Cover Athlete
One of the hottest topics in the comments section is the announcement of Matt Fitzpatrick as the cover athlete. User Whiterhino77 humorously noted, “I’m not sure what I was expecting, but it absolutely wasn’t Matt Fitzpatrick.” This comment serves as an icebreaker for other fans expressing their surprise and thoughts about Fitzpatrick, a lesser-known name compared to former cover stars like Tiger Woods. Interestingly, some seasoned fans seem to appreciate Fitzpatrick’s recent achievements on the course but are still grappling with the choice of him leading the charge on the 2K25 cover. Community Knowledge and Tips
The love for the community shines through, especially when users share tips that might ease the monetary burden of acquiring the game. Golf101inc chimed in, “Also just as a general tip: These games usually have a massive sale on Father’s Day every year. It’s almost always 1/2 off so about $30 instead of $60 ymmv.” Such wisdom showcases golf fans’ shared camaraderie, as they look out for each other’s wallets while adding a sprinkle of humor.
